We are hiring and constantly growing! Have a look through our vacancies to find the right role for you!
CALL FUNCTION func ${ parameter_list
$| parameter_tables $}.
This statement calls the function module specified in func. The name func must be a character-like data object that contains the name of a function module allowed by the package check in uppercase letters when the statement is executed. Since each function module in AS ABAP has a unique name, the function pool does not need to be specified. The following can be specified for func:
When the statement is executed, func is not evaluated until runtime in both cases. In particular, the types of the parameters are not known until runtime. In both cases, incorrectly specified function modules or parameters produce runtime errors and not syntax errors
The additions parameter_list or parameter_tables are used to statically or dynamically assign actual parameters to the formal parameters of the function module and return values to the non-class-based exceptions. See Dynamic Calls.
Since func is not evaluated until runtime when function modules are called, no
writable expressions and no
inline declarations can be specified as actual parameters, unlike in static method calls.
Call of function modules READ_SPFLI_INTO_TABLE and READ_SPFLI_INTO_TABLE_NEW with parameter passing and handling of non-classified and class-based exceptions.
Catchable Exceptions
CX_SY_DYN_CALL_PARAM_NOT_FOUND
Leave us your contact details and we will call you back. Fields marked with * are mandatory.
We offer holistic SAP solutions from a single source to shape digital change and develop new business areas.
Switzerland
Schaffhausen
Germany
Mannheim, Düsseldorf, Munich
USA
Haverhill
Greece
Thessaloniki